Тема 5. Практикум по ATS-технологии
Цель практических занятий – познакомить студентов с CASE-средством ATS, которое поддерживает ATS-технологию создания табличных сценариев.
Порядок проведения практического занятия:
1. Изучить методические указания.
2. Выполнить их с помощью ATS-средства.
3. Самостоятельно построить таблицы и диаграммы сценария по заданию.
Методические указания
Выполняется создание табличного сценария в CASE-средстве ATS. В основе работы лежит принцип последовательного построения базисных таблиц, производных диаграмм и получение результирующих отчетов сценария.
CASE-средство ATS имеет простой и понятный пользовательский интерфейс для построения требуемых объектов системы. Он зависит от решаемой задачи. В любом случае при запуске ATS-средства появляется форма, содержащая три вкладки с кнопками управления. Окно CASE-средства при запуске имеет вид, показанный на рис. 1. Работа в окне зависит от используемого режима:
· ввод базисных объектов,
· ввод производных объектов,
· получение результатов автоматического проектирования.
В любом случае при запуске автоматизированного сценария появляются:
· Меню.
· Основная форма с закладками
o Базисные объекты,
o Производные объекты,
o Результаты проектирования.
· Кнопки
o Очистки объектов,
o Выхода из приложения.
Запуск ATS-средства осуществляется с помощью файла ats. mdb. Окно ATS при запуске имеет вид, показанный на рис. 1. Из него следует, что средой разработки CASE-средства была СУБД Access. Исходные, базисные объекты сценария задаются в основной форме (закладка «Базисные объекты»). При этом происходит заполнение соответствующих таблиц. Работа с производными объектами (закладка «Производные объекты») осуществляется на основе данных, введенных в закладке «Базисные объекты».
Результаты проектирования получаются в виде отчетов, и их можно увидеть с помощью кнопок в закладке «Результаты проектирования». Очень удобно все эти отчеты вставить в документ текстового редактора Word. Это позволит сразу получить необходимую документацию на разрабатываемую информационную систему.

Рис. 1. Окно ATS
Порядок работы в ATS-средстве
1. Подготовка инструмента к работе
a. Запуск ATS.
b. Очистка объектов сценария от предыдущих данных.
2. Создание базисных объектов в виде таблиц
Осуществляется работа во вкладке «Базисные объекты». Она содержит четыре кнопки для вызова форм, в которых происходит заполнение соответствующих таблиц.
a. Таблица целей.

i. Создание краткого описания цели
Задается в виде одного или двух слов.

ii. Создание полного описания цели.
Задается в виде нескольких слов, характеризующих цель.
b. Таблица данных.

i. Создание краткого описания данных.
Задается в виде одного или двух слов.

ii. Создание полного описания данных.
Задается в виде нескольких слов, характеризующих данные.
c. Таблица процедур.

i. Создание краткого описания процедуры.
Задается в виде одного или двух слов.

ii. Создание полного описания процедуры.
Задается в виде нескольких слов, характеризующих процедуру.
d. Таблица структурных единиц.

i. Создание краткого описания структурной единицы.
Задается в виде одного или двух слов.

ii. Создание полного описания структурной единицы.
Задается в виде нескольких слов, характеризующих структурную единицу.
3. Формирование производных объектов в виде диаграмм

Осуществляется переход во вкладку «Производные объекты». Она содержит пять кнопок для вызова форм, в которых происходит заполнение соответствующих диаграмм.
a. Диаграмма дерева целей.

Главная цель появляется в соответствующем поле автоматически и изменяется кнопками «Предыдущая главная цель» и «Следующая главная цель». Подчиненные цели подключаются к главной цели с помощью поля со списком. При ошибочном выборе подчиненной цели запись удаляется кнопкой.
b. Диаграмма входов задач.

Входные данные задач появляются автоматически в соответствующем поле и изменяются кнопками «Предыдущий вход» и «Следующий вход». Задачи подключаются к входам с помощью поля со списком. При ошибочном выборе задачи запись удаляется кнопкой.
c. Диаграмма выходов задач.

Задача появляется в соответствующем поле автоматически и изменяется кнопками «Предыдущая задача» и «Следующая задача». Выходные данные подключаются к задаче с помощью поля со списком. При ошибочном выборе выходных данных запись удаляется кнопкой.
d. Диаграмма распределения процедур по задачам.

Задача появляется в соответствующем поле автоматически и изменяется кнопками «Предыдущая задача» и «Следующая задача». Процедуры подключаются к задаче с помощью поля со списком. При ошибочном выборе процедуры запись удаляется кнопкой.
e. Диаграмма распределения процедур по структурным единицам.

Структурная единица появляется в соответствующем поле автоматически и изменяется кнопками «Предыдущая» и «Следующая». Процедуры подключаются к структурной единице с помощью поля со списком. При ошибочном выборе процедуры запись удаляется кнопкой.
4. Получение результатов в виде отчетов
Осуществляется переход во вкладку «Результаты проектирования». Она содержит девять кнопок для вызова отчетов, в которых автоматически собираются соответствующие данные.

Вид отчета «Процедурная модель».

Процедурная модель содержит всю информацию о рассматриваемой системе. Этот отчет можно вставить в текстовый редактор Word.
Задания на создание табличного сценария бизнес-процесса
Построить таблицы целей, данных, процедур и структурных единиц для следующих бизнес-процессов:
1. Документальное обеспечение управленческой деятельности
o коммерческой фирмы,
o производственного предприятия,
o исследовательского института,
o вуза,
o магазина,
o склада,
o банка.
2. Подготовка в организации
o деловых писем,
o договоров на оказание услуг,
o кредитных договоров,
o учебных материалов,
o контрактов приема на работу.
3. Обработка экономической информации на основе табличных процессоров
o в коммерческой фирме,
o на производственном предприятии,
o в исследовательском институте,
o в вузе,
o в магазине,
o на складе,
o в банке.
4. Обработка экономической информации в базах данных
o коммерческой фирмы,
o производственного предприятия,
o исследовательского института,
o вуза,
o магазина,
o склада,
o банка.
Сформировать дерево целей, диаграммы входов и выходов задач, распределить процедуры по задачам и структурным единицам. Получить отчеты, в которых дано полное описание бизнес-процесса.
Вид отчета о выполненной работе
1. Постановка задачи.
Приводится подробное описание задачи, которая решается при создании табличного сценария заданного бизнес-процесса.
2. Базисные объекты сценария.
a. Таблица целей
№ | Краткое описание цели | Полное описание цели |
1. | ____________ | ____________ |
2. | ____________ | _____________ |
3. | _____________ | _______________ |
... | ... | ... |
b. Таблица данных
№ | Краткое описание данных | Полное описание данных |
1. | ____________ | ____________ |
2. | ____________ | _____________ |
3. | _____________ | _______________ |
... | ... | ... |
c. Таблица процедур
№ | Краткое описание процедур | Полное описание процедур |
1. | ____________ | ____________ |
2. | ____________ | _____________ |
3. | _____________ | _______________ |
... | ... | ... |
d. Таблица структурных единиц
№ | Краткое описание структурных единиц | Полное описание структурных единиц |
1. | ____________ | ____________ |
2. | ____________ | _____________ |
3. | _____________ | _______________ |
... | ... | ... |
3. Производные объекты сценария
a. Дерево целей
№ | Главная цель | Подчиненные цели |
1. | ____________ | ____________ |
2. | ____________ | _____________ |
3. | _____________ | _______________ |
... | ... | ... |
b. Входы задач
№ | Вход | Задачи |
1. | ____________ | ____________ |
2. | ____________ | _____________ |
3. | _____________ | _______________ |
... | ... | ... |
c. Выходы задач
№ | Задача | Выходы |
1. | ____________ | ____________ |
2. | ____________ | _____________ |
3. | _____________ | _______________ |
... | ... | ... |
d. Распределение процедур по задачам
№ | Задача | Процедуры |
1. | ____________ | ____________ |
2. | ____________ | _____________ |
3. | _____________ | _______________ |
... | ... | ... |
e. Распределение процедур по структурным единицам
№ | Структурная единица | Процедуры |
1. | ____________ | ____________ |
2. | ____________ | _____________ |
3. | _____________ | _______________ |
... | ... | ... |
4. Процедурная модель бизнес-процесса. Приводится текст отчета, вставленного из ATS-средства.


